Responsibilities:
To be on duty on time and always be presented in a clean and smart manner, ensuring suitable
uniform is worn.
To maintain the standards of Gravetye in keeping with the four red star status set by the AA and
Relais & Châteaux and one Michelin star.
To ensure that daily food preparations meet outlined recipes including portion size, quantity and
quality.
To assist the Pastry Chef in the creation of desserts, afternoon tea, petits-fours and breads.
To remove any hazards and make safe any defects in the kitchen or its equipment and report any
problems to a senior chef.
HACCP - To adhere to company procedures in regards to temperature checks, food labelling and
dating, cleaning schedules and hygiene regulations at all times ensuring that all records of such
are maintained.
To be able to take direction and instruction from other team members to help with performance
and development of yourself and others.
To attend and participate in any training and personal development schemes as recommended by
the Head Chef.
To carry out any other reasonable duties as requested by the Head Chef.
To have a full knowledge of and be able to act upon the Fire procedures as laid down in the
Hotel Fire Procedure in compliance with the Fire Precautions Act 1971 and to attend Fire
Training as requested.
To be fully conversant with and be able to implement the required standards of Health and
Safety in accordance with the Health and Safety at Work Act 1974 and company procedures and
to attend Health & Safety Training as requested.
